This carol service is based on the traditional service held each Christmas Eve in the chapel of King's College in Cambridge, England. Nine entirely new arrangements of carols and hymns are included in this work, along with five original settings. Philip Ledger, the guiding influence behind this service, was the Director of Music at King's College from 1974 to 1982,during which time he was the principal caretaker of this world-famous Christmas celebration. Along with his own efforts, Ledger has called upon four other esteemed British composers for new material: John Sanders, Ian Hare, Francis Jackson, and Philip Moore.
